Modwalls has joined LEED certified Vetrazzo to offer exclusive subway tile in 3 sizes made of Vetrazzo’s American made recycled glass surfaces. Vetrazzo, the famed American made recycled glass composite surfacing, is making subway tile designed and sold exclusively by Modwalls Tile. Sold online at Modwalls.com.

Elegant Eco-friendly Ranch in California Reshaping Rural Family Life

Freshome Design & Architecture Magazine

Updated to become an eco-friendly ranch, this original 160-acre homestead in California’s Chileno Valley was designed by Turnbull Griffin Haesloop Architects for a young family with three children who love nature, tranquility and dreamy panoramic landscapes.

Family Retreat in California Shaping a Relaxed Lifestyle

Freshome Design & Architecture Magazine

Placing the focus on guests and their interaction with home owners, this new structure built in Santa Monica, California, aesthetically relates to the original house by borrowing architectural details yet retaining a well-defined identity. Sustainable Meadow Farm House Featuring a Wavy Solar Panel Roof

Freshome Design & Architecture Magazine

Taking advantage of the climate in Northern California, the architects covered the wavy roof in solar panels. The project is LEED Platinum certified and is a pilot project in the Sustainable Sites Initiative: “Striated color patterns in rammed earth walls extrapolate the gentle curve of existing site topography.
